Musk plans to build a city in Texas for his employees

Elon Musk has reportedly bought thousands of acres of land about 35 miles from Austin, Texas, and plans to build his own city for those who work in neighboring businesses. According to the newspaper Wall Street Journalits eccentric tycoon and owner Tesla and his Twitter, among other things, described the city as “a kind of Texas utopia along the Colorado River”. During its construction, Musk could establish some rules for its operation. Last year, at a meeting of all Boring employees, Boring President Steve Davis reportedly talked about holding an election to elect the city’s mayor. The proposed township is supposed to be adjacent to the Boring (urban transportation) and SpaceX (space transportation) facilities that are under construction, and already includes several modular homes and signs hanging from poles welcoming people to Snailbrook (that’s the name of the Boring mascot). ). and the future city). Musk is reportedly looking to rent out workhouses for much lower rents than the local market. In one ad, he reportedly listed a $800 rent for a two- or three-bedroom home, compared to $2,200 in nearby Bastrop, Texas. This municipality also has plans to open a Montessori school.

The mogul describes it as “a kind of Texas utopia along the Colorado River.”

Texas law requires a locality to have at least 201 residents before it can become a legal entity. The plans, cited by the Wall Street Journal, call for 110 more homes to be built in the area where Snailbrook is located. Over the past three years, companies associated with Elon Musk have purchased at least 14,000 acres in the Greater Austin area. The newspaper reports that Musk owns up to 24,000 acres in total in some reports. The billionaire first came to Texas two years ago, leaving California and calling the state “over-regulated, over-processed, over-taxed.” However, last month Tesla announced plans to expand its presence in California by moving its engineering headquarters there. However, if Musk builds his own city, he won’t be the only Texas billionaire with such assets. In 2021, the owner of the Dallas Mavericks basketball team bought an entire Texas city for an undisclosed amount. It was a Mustang and it has been on sale since 2017 with an asking price of $4 million which has dropped to $2 million and is still being traded. However, it covers 308 acres and pales in comparison to Elon Musk’s thousands.
